Your IP : 216.73.216.52


Current Path : /usr/lib/python3/dist-packages/twisted/logger/test/__pycache__/
Upload File :
Current File : //usr/lib/python3/dist-packages/twisted/logger/test/__pycache__/test_levels.cpython-38.pyc

U


W[k�@s>dZddlmZddlmZddlmZGdd�dej�ZdS)	z+
Test cases for L{twisted.logger._levels}.
�)�unittest�)�InvalidLogLevelError)�LogLevelc@s eZdZdZdd�Zdd�ZdS)�
LogLevelTestsz 
    Tests for L{LogLevel}.
    cCs&t��D]}|�t�|j�|�qdS)z,
        Look up log level by name.
        N)rZ
iterconstants�assertIs�
levelWithName�name)�self�level�r�A/usr/lib/python3/dist-packages/twisted/logger/test/test_levels.py�test_levelWithNamesz LogLevelTests.test_levelWithNamec
CsRd}zt�|�Wn0tk
rB}z|�|j|�W5d}~XYnX|�d�dS)z4
        You can't make up log level names.
        z*bogus*NzExpected InvalidLogLevelError.)rrrrrZfail)r
Zbogus�errr
�test_levelWithInvalidNames z'LogLevelTests.test_levelWithInvalidNameN)�__name__�
__module__�__qualname__�__doc__rrrrrr
rsrN)rZ
twisted.trialrZ_levelsrrZTestCaserrrrr
�<module>s